BE-6061 - Buckeye Eco Heavy Duty Cleaner Revision Date: 22-Dec-2017 _____________________________________________________________________________________________ _____________________________________________________________________________________________ Page 2 / 6 Eye Contact Rinse immediately with plenty of water, also under the eyelids, for at least 15 minutes. Consult a physician. Skin Contact Wash off immediately with plenty of water for at least 15 minutes. Inhalation Remove to fresh air. Ingestion Give two large glasses of water. Do NOT induce vomiting. Never give anything by mouth to an unconscious person. Get medical attention. Most important symptoms and effects Symptoms Eye contact may cause redness or burning sensation. Indication of any immediate medical attention and special treatment needed Notes to Physician Treat symptomatically. 5. PHYSICAL AND CHEMICAL PROPERTIES Information on basic physical and chemical properties Physical State Liquid Appearance Clear liquid Odor Mild No fragrance added Color Clear Odor Threshold Not determined Property Values Remarks • Method pH pH (Conc.) 9.46 +/- 0.2 (1:10 Dilution) 9.58 +/- 0.2 Melting Point/Freezing Point Not determined Boiling Point/Boiling Range 100 °C / 212 °F Flash Point None Evaporation Rate 1.0 (Water = 1) Flammability (Solid, Gas) Not determined Upper Flammability Limits Not determined Lower Flammability Limit Not determined Vapor Pressure Not determined Vapor Density Not determined Specific Gravity 1.04 Water Solubility Infinite Solubility in other solvents Not determined Partition Coefficient Not determined Auto-ignition Temperature Not determined Decomposition Temperature Not determined Kinematic Viscosity Not determined Dynamic Viscosity Not determined Explosive Properties Not determined Oxidizing Properties Not determined Additional Information % Volatile by weight 85.1 BE-6061 - Buckeye Eco Heavy Duty Cleaner Revision Date: 22-Dec-2017 _____________________________________________________________________________________________ _____________________________________________________________________________________________ Page 4 / 6 10. Component Information Chemical Name Oral LD50 Dermal LD50 Inhalation LC50 Sodium xylenesulfonate 1300-72-7 = 1000 mg/kg ( Rat ) - - Dipropylene glycol monobutyl ether 29911-28-2 = 1620 µL/kg ( Rat ) = 5860 µL/kg ( Rabbit ) = 42.1 ppm ( Rat ) 4 h Information on physical, chemical and toxicological effects Symptoms Please see section 4 of this SDS for symptoms. Delayed and immediate effects as well as chronic effects from short and long-term exposure Carcinogenicity Based on the information provided, this product does not contain any carcinogens or potential carcinogens as listed by OSHA, IARC or NTP.
